Crystal structure of Helicobacter pylori MinE, a cell division topological specificity factor

Template:ABSTRACT PUBMED 20398219

Function

[MINE_HELPY] Prevents the cell division inhibition by proteins MinC and MinD at internal division sites while permitting inhibition at polar sites. This ensures cell division at the proper site by restricting the formation of a division septum at the midpoint of the long axis of the cell (By similarity).
